Chapter 162: Evil Comes Back

Ever since the Fourth Prince led the army to war with great vigor, the atmosphere in the capital suddenly became heavy. Perhaps it was when they saw the army leaving that the common people who had lived a comfortable life realized that the Great Zhou Dynasty had really started a war.

Even though it was nearing the end of the year, the Great Zhou Dynasty was destined to have no joy in this year. Passers-by in the capital were always in a hurry, and when they occasionally whispered to each other, they couldn't help but mention the war on the border.

Young people no longer remember the war, but the older generation who are still alive still remember it. Those painful experiences make them live in constant fear, fearing that the war on the border will get out of control.

Only General Meng Kun, who guarded the border, and the army that left with the fourth prince Song Wei, could bring some comfort to the people.

It had been more than a month since the army left. At first, all the news that came in was good news. On the one hand, Meng Kun knew that he had failed in his duty and was holding his breath to make up for his crime with merit. On the other hand, with Song Wei's army there, the Xianbei people seemed no match for them.

The officials who initially advocated peace talks fell silent as they watched news of victory arrive one after another.

The court was filled with joy for a moment, and the emperor, who had been sleepless and haggard, was once again beaming with joy. He even said in court: "My fourth son looks like Taizu."

It must be said that Su Fengzhang felt greatly relieved when he heard the good news. It was not that he was a coward, but the wars in ancient times were too cruel. Once the war spread, he knew that he would not be able to absolutely protect his family.

But this joyful mood only lasted for less than half a month. Half a month later, a bolt from the blue struck the entire Great Zhou.

When leaving the Hanlin Academy, Su Fengzhang's face was so gloomy that Su Arong couldn't help asking, "Erlang, did something happen in the government office?"

Su Fengzhang shook his head, pinched his forehead and said, "Let's talk about it when we get back."

Su Arong became more and more worried, but he was no longer the village boy he used to be. He knew that some things were inappropriate to say outside, but he couldn't help but speed up on the way back.

As soon as he got home, Su Fengzhang called his family together for a while and said, "Mom, please prepare some food for the next few days. Except when Lan Zhang goes to school, don't go out unless necessary."

Su Zhao's expression changed, and she hurriedly asked, "What happened?"

Su Fengzhang sighed and said, "The Fourth Prince was captured alive by the Xianbei!"

"What!" Su Zhao couldn't believe what she heard. "How is this possible? Everything was fine before. How could the Fourth Prince be captured alive by the Xianbei? Has Yunzhou been lost?"

Su Fengzhang shook his head and said, "Yunzhou should not have fallen yet. The specific situation is still unknown. This is the news that came out from the palace. I am afraid that it will not be hidden for long before the whole world knows it."

"What should I do?" Su Zhao was a little panicked for a moment.

Su Fengzhang consoled her, saying, "There won't be any trouble in the capital for a while, but I'm afraid there will be chaos outside. Mother, just buy some more food and keep it at home."

Su Zhao nodded quickly, then said with a hint of worry, "Since the war began, the price of rice and flour has been rising day by day. Fortunately, His Majesty gave us silver as a reward, otherwise we would be very short of money."

Su Fengzhang smiled and said, "If you're really short of money, I can sell a few paintings."

"That won't do. It will ruin our reputation." Although Su Zhaoshi said this, her original anxiety had dissipated a little.

Su Fengzhang comforted her a few more times, but returned to his room and couldn't help frowning. His rank was not high, and he couldn't do much now. He was just frightened when he heard the news about the Fourth Prince.

Just as Su Zhao said, the Fourth Prince must be a heavily protected person. Why would such a person be captured alive? Has Yunzhou been lost? What exactly are Meng Kun and Song Wei doing?

Su Fengzhang was just worried in his heart, but the emperor in the palace was already furious. He asked the Fourth Prince to lead the army, of course, with the intention of letting him take advantage of the military merits and command the army, but the Fourth Prince himself was capable and was the nephew of the Minister of Revenue, so this was the best of both worlds.

But when the emperor sent out his most beloved son, he never thought that he would be captured alive!

Being captured alive by the enemy, not to mention how much suffering the Fourth Prince will suffer, the Great Zhou Dynasty will also lose all its face this time.

Especially when he saw the memorial sent by Song Wei, the emperor couldn't help but smash it on the prince's face: "Beast!"

The prince didn't dare dodge, and his forehead was directly smashed and blood flowed out. He immediately cried out in injustice: "Father, the fourth prince was captured alive by the Xianbei. It was his own impatience and recklessness. You can't take your anger out on me!"

The emperor was so angry that he was shaking all over. He pointed at him and cursed, "Did you do anything about the military rations?"

The Crown Prince just kept crying out, "Father, you are trying to force me to death. I am the crown prince of a country. Even if I don't get along with the Fourth Prince, how could I do such a thing?"

"The people responsible for escorting the military rations this time are all Minister Xu's men. Even if I am willing, I am powerless."

"Father, the fourth son must have been captured alive. The Xu family is afraid of being retaliated against, so they are falsely accusing me. The Ministry of Revenue is Minister Xu's territory, and the people escorting the grain are all his people. It would be easy for him to take action."

"Enough!" The emperor punched down hard, even forgetting the pain in his hand.

The corners of his mouth twitched, and he was obviously furious, with a cold glint in his eyes.

The prince lowered his head, not daring to meet his gaze, but continued, "Father, you cannot wrongly accuse me and let me bear the blame just because you love the Fourth Prince!"

The emperor sneered and looked at the prince as if he didn't recognize his son.

He had always thought that the prince was stupid, impulsive, violent, and had many shortcomings, but at least he was loyal to the Great Zhou and the royal family. Now it seems that he was wrong.

Even if the prince makes more excuses, the emperor will not believe it now.

Although Song Wei and Xu Shangshu brought up the issue of the replacement of food and fodder at this time with the intention of shirking responsibility, the emperor also knew that no one else except the prince could do such a thing.

In an instant, the emperor thought of the connections left by Empress Yuan, and also of Grand Tutor Zhang, Grand Preceptor Chu and others. He wondered whether they were involved in this matter, and whether they had the Great Zhou in their hearts.

If the prince's previous actions only made the emperor dissatisfied with him, then this move had hit the emperor sore spot. As the ruler of a country, he could not accept that the prince would use national affairs to eliminate dissidents.

In the eyes of the emperor, the dispute between the crown prince and the fourth prince was just a minor quarrel, but this one was like a slap in the face, hitting him hard.

The emperor's eyes were filled with disappointment as he stared at the prince and said, "You are the prince I single-handedly supported. I never thought you would dare to do such a wicked thing!"

The prince kowtowed fiercely and shouted, "Father, I really didn't do it. There is no evidence. Father, you must not listen to slanderous words!"

"Get out!" the emperor roared.

The prince wanted to say something else, but seeing the emperor's stern face, he had to retreat.

As soon as he left the palace, the prince's timid look disappeared, replaced by a sneer on his face. As long as the fourth prince didn't come back, his position as the prince would be safe. Who else could his father choose besides him? Would he choose the fifth prince who was a homosexual?

The palace maids around him all lowered their heads and dared not look at the prince. Everyone knew that the prince had a bad temper, but the emperor was quite tolerant of him and never treated the palace maids and eunuchs as human beings.

In the harem, the Empress was the first to learn of the Crown Prince's injuries. A hint of coldness crossed her lips, but she turned around and comforted him with a gentle smile, "Yu Fei, there's no need to be afraid. No matter what's going on outside, just focus on taking good care of your baby."

Fang Linlang nodded obediently and agreed, "Thank you, Her Majesty, for your care. I will remember this."

Inside the palace, the emperor covered his forehead and sat down. After a long while, he muttered, "It was my fault."

Eunuch Li whispered, "Your Majesty, please take care of yourself. The Great Zhou Dynasty depends on you."

After hearing this, the emperor felt even more pain on his forehead. He had always been more interested in romance and did not like the court. He was impatient with government affairs, let alone military affairs.

"Meng Kun and Song Wei are both at the border. Now that I think about it, I have no one to use."

"If the Lu family were still here..."

Before he could finish his words, the emperor stopped talking and said with a frown, "Eunuch Li, how is Concubine De doing recently?"

Eunuch Li was also a shrewd man and immediately replied, "The Virtuous Concubine continues to recite Buddhist scriptures and chant Buddha's name every day and does not appear in public."

The emperor sighed deeply and said, "She must still be blaming me."

Eunuch Li quickly said, "Your Majesty, how could Concubine De resent you? If it weren't for your kindness, the Liu family would have been executed, and there would be no bloodline left."

The emperor didn't know what he was thinking about, but his expression became more and more gloomy. He shook his head and said, "The Liu family..."

Suddenly, the emperor asked, "Do you think He Jun is suitable for use?"

Eunuch Li groaned inwardly, but could only say, "Your Majesty, Prince Xi is still young, and I'm afraid he won't be able to convince the others. Besides, he's the only one left in the He family, and Madam He won't agree."

The emperor had already thought of this idea and continued, "Although General He has been dead for more than ten years, the He family still exists in the army. Even Captain Song is willing to give the He family some face."

"He Jun is a little young, but he was born into the He family. He will definitely not be as hopeless as the fourth child."

"But we can't let him go alone. Since the Xianbei want to negotiate, Da Zhou also needs someone who can make the decision."

The names of many officials flashed through the emperor's mind, but he excluded them one by one and let the prince's lineage go. The emperor was really afraid that the fourth prince would die outside. If he let the fourth prince's lineage go, he was afraid that they would sacrifice the country's interests for the comfort of the fourth prince.

Finally, a candidate popped up in the emperor's mind. When he thought of this person, the emperor's eyebrows twitched slightly, and he seemed a little hesitant, but he soon made up his mind.
